How does Blockchain work?

Blockchain technology does not have a central administrator. Blockchain technology works by creating a public record of all transactions in a currency. The blockchain tracks every money transaction. If someone tries to change the records later, everyone else knows about it immediately.


What is Cryptocurrency Wallet?

A wallet is a website or application that stores your coins. There are many types of wallets, including desktop, mobile, paper and hardware. A wallet that is secure and easy to use should be reliable. Your private keys must be kept safe. All your coins are lost forever if you lose them.

How can you mine cryptocurrency?

Although the first blockchains were intended to record Bitcoin transactions, today many other cryptocurrencies are available, including Ethereum, Ripple and Dogecoin. Mining is required to secure these blockchains and add new coins into circulation.

Proof-of work is the process of mining. This method allows miners to compete against one another to solve cryptographic puzzles. Miners who discover solutions are rewarded with new coins.
